Emerging out of Amsterdams vibrant squat scene in 1979, The Ex a name chosen for the ease and speed with which it could be spray-painted onto a wallhave for four decades been an entirely self-sustaining musical entity, charting a course through the global underground with a spirit of freedom and radical exploration.Originally released in 1982, History Is Whats Happening features one of the most harrowing title/cover art combinations in recent memory. What at first glance looks like a firing squad is, upon closer inspection, a concentration camp orchestra.On their second album, The Ex advance into a distinctly more post-punk style: textural guitar shards and tumbling motorik drumming with Bas Masbecks thunderous bass shouldering much of the melodic load. Railing against political duplicity and the illusory nature of freedom in an age of manufactured consent, G.W. Sok offers some of punks most bracing and memorable agit-prop lyrics. These twenty songs are a quick-moving and caustic trip, a DIY studio rendition of the bands explosive live set from this era.History Is Whats Happening remains an important signpost in the history of both Ex-evolution and the cataclysmic 80s. With their sophomore LP, the group would put Holland on the underground music map.
